SUDAN
ANIMAL BONE REMAINS FROM THE
CEMETERY IN EL-ZUMA (2007 SEASON)
Marta Osypiiiska
Deposits of animal bones were found in the
burial chambers of three of the tumuli from
the cemetery in El-Zuma excavated by
Mahmoud El-Tayeb during the 2007 season
at the site, carried out within the framework
of the Early Makuria Research Project. These
were tumuli 5 (chambers 2 and 3), 10
(central part of main chamber) and 25
(chambers 2 and 3) [Table 1], all three of
which were dated by pottery finds to the
5th century AD. Deposits of this kind have
been recorded before in tumuli from the
Early Makurian period in El-Zuma, Tanqasi
(Osypihska 2008) and other cemeteries from
the Fourth Cataract region (unpublished
report in the PCM A archives).
